060205-N-7711S-303 South China Sea (Feb. 5, 2006) - An MH-60S Seahawk helicopter assigned to the "Island Knights" of Helicopter Combat Support Squadron Two Five (HSC-25) delivers supplies during a vertical replenishment (VERTREP) at sea between the Military Sealift Command (MSC) fast combat support ship USNS Rainer (T-AOE 7) and the Nimitz-class aircraft carrier USS Ronald Reagan (CVN 76). Reagan is currently underway on its maiden deployment in support of the global war on terrorism and maritime security operations. U.S. Navy photo by Photographer's Mate Airman Christine Singh (RELEASED)


060207-N-7232R-152 Pacific Ocean (Feb. 7, 2006) - A plane captain conducts a post flight inspection on a F/A-18 Hornet assigned to the "Salty Dogs" of Air Test and Evaluation Squadron Two Three (VX-23) on the flight deck aboard the Nimitz-class aircraft carrier USS John C. Stennis (CVN 74). Stennis is currently conducting flight deck certifications off the coast of Southern California. U.S. Navy photo by Photographer's Mate 3rd Class Ryan J. Restvedt (RELEASED)


060207-N-7232R-118 Pacific Ocean (Feb. 7, 2006) - An F/A-18F Super Hornet assigned to the "Salty Dogs" of Air Test and Evaluation Squadron Two Three (VX-23), prepares to make an arrested landing on the flight deck aboard the Nimitz-class aircraft carrier USS John C. Stennis (CVN 74). Stennis is currently conducting flight deck certifications off the coast of Southern California. U.S. Navy photo by Photographer's Mate 3rd Class Ryan J. Restvedt (RELEASED)
